All week at camping, my two boys, ages five and three, played this game they made up. They'd scoot their kiddie camp chairs next to each other, then grasp hands. Then they'd scoot their chairs a few inches farther apart, and reach for each other again. They'd look at me, delighted, and say, "We can hold hands!"
They'd scoot their chairs a few more inches apart, and try again, crowing with excitement: "We can STILL hold hands!"
Over and over they'd scoot and reach out their hands to each other, until at last the distance was too great, and they couldn't reach each other's fingers. Then they'd return their chairs side by side and start over again.

It's important for siblings to be friends

Siblings spend more time with each other than any other child. Consider these benefits when siblings develop into true friends:
Wouldn't it be great if your best friend LIVED with you!? Isn't that what we all wanted growing up!? Well, when your sibling IS your best friend, that becomes a reality!
Who else can still have a playdate when you're sick? I can't find another mom (myself included) who'd bring their child to play at a sick kid's house. But a sibling will sit by you on the couch and eat your crackers, and try to steal sips of your ginger ale.
After you just kicked down his LEGO tower, who else will simply sigh and rebuild, handing you more LEGO bricks to help him? Yes, a sibling. Siblings can be so forgiving (side note, it's less stressful when they play and have a squabble, because I know they will work it out - and I don't have to be afraid of losing a mom friend in the process!).
And at the end of the day...
My boys love other kids, and they make friends easily. We certainly love having friends over or meeting at the park to play. But at the end of the day, in the car, at the table, in their bedroom at night... they just have each other.
They've had good friends move away, cancel playdates, get sick, or wander off to do something my boys aren't interested in... this is simply life and it happens for all of us. And my boys have weathered all these life transitions just fine. But this mama breaths a prayer of thankfulness that through all those moments, they have each other, and they ARE truly friends.
And most importantly...
I think it's important for siblings to be friends, because it's a safe relationship where they can learn cooperation! Like how to be a giving and loving friend, and how to work through conflicts, without the stress of potentially losing a friend over a misunderstanding. I think developing their friendship with each other will only help them develop the ability to befriend and maintain healthy friendships with other kids too.
Over and over I see how their relationship is growing and flourishing and it just blesses my heart!
